This Friday (26) the 40-day challenge starts. The initiative is from the city of Macapá, through the Municipal Secretary of Sport and Leisure (Semel), which aims to encourage the practice of physical activities and healthy eating. The opening of the challenge will be at 6 pm, in front of the Central Market.

There will be a fit dance class, an initial weigh-in and a presentation of the project’s regulations and operation. Participants will also receive guidance on how to eat in a balanced and nutritious way.

The project consists of a competition between 20 teams, consisting of five people each, who will be monitored by physical education and nutrition professionals during the challenge period. The goal is to lose the highest percentage of body fat and gain quality of life. The team that loses the highest percentage of fat during the challenge period wins.

In addition to the health benefits, the project also offers prizes for the winning teams. The first-place team will receive medals and R$2,000; the runner-up will win medals and R$ 1,000; and the third will take medals and R$ 500. There will also be medals for participants who stand out individually in the challenge.

The “40 Day Challenge” project has the support of the Municipal Health Department (Semsa), the Municipal Culture Foundation (Fumcult) and Macapá Tourism (Macapátur).
